On the other hand, don't forget that hodling is risky too.
But like I said before, every thing presents risks.  Going outside is a risk.  Laying in bed is a risk.  Holding Fiat is a big risk.  Trading is a big risk.

It is always all about choosing the smaller risk.  Going outside but using the sidewalk to avoid being ran over by a car.  Trading only money you would accept losing on such a thing.  Holding Fiat but making sure there are backup plans and investments too.  Choosing to hold on to Bitcoins is the least risky option and this is proved by its price history.  You can not lose any thing if you hold an Asset whose value only increases over time.

Investing in bitcoin for a long-term needs patient, for you to be able to reap the compounding profit from your bitcoin investment. This is why during the period of hodling, it gives you time to grow your investment to a certain height. Traders are not the patient type and they are after quick profit from every fluctuation in bitcoin price, they end up making the wrong decisions and run at loss because it is hard to predict bitcoin price movement. This is why hodlers are winners and most traders are lossers because they think that they are smart enough to make profit in short-term. However, it is not easy to be a successful hodler when you are not prepared for it, and this is where many investors who tend to hodli their bitcoin investment ends up selling it due to lack of emergency funds prepared down for any emergency that occur during their hodli period. To be able to hodli for long, you don't need the technical analysis, all you need is to ha e a reserve funds and an emergency funds available, so take care of any expenses that arises during your bitcoin journey. Also it is not wise to hodli alone as a newbie, but you use also buy bitcoin regularly maybe weekly or monthly using DCA method so that you can increase your bitcoin investment. This is because the profit that your investment will generate depends on the size of your bitcoin portfolio, and the time line, you can use 10% of your monthly income to buy regularly or 5%, it depend on your income and your monthly expenses, that will enable you to know that exact amount that you can use to buy without stress or pressure on you.
